What I really love about the GJJ style of instruction is that all the lessons are planned out ahead of time with an extensive curriculum that you can access online to review before and after your scheduled class. They lay out a roadmap for your progression through the Combatives program and Master Cycle. They start you off in what they call the ‘Combatives’ program, where you learn the 36 most effective moves in Jiu-Jitsu, and at the end of each class, they provide the opportunity to do positional sparring specific to the class taught that day. After you show proficiency in the 36 moves and earn your combatives belt, you then begin the Master Cycle classes, which lead to all the following belts of Blue, Purple, Brown, and Black, and you then truly begin to “roll”. The idea is that by learning the fundamentals, you are then less likely to be hurt - greatly increasing the odds of continuing to train for the long run.
